ˇˇˇˇGAZA, Sept. 30 (Xinhuanet) -- Israeli soldiers on Monday opened fire and
killed a Palestinian boy in the refugee camp of Balata near the West Bank town
of Nablus, Palestinian medical sources and witnesses said.
ˇˇˇˇThe witnesses said that Israeli soldiers opened fire at a group of children
near the refugee camp of Balata, which has been under the Israeli army curfew
for more than three months, killing and wounding a number of them.
ˇˇˇˇMedical sources at the Nablus Hospital said that a 10-year-old boy was
killed after being shot in the chest, and 18 others were injured.
ˇˇˇˇThe witnesses said that dozens of Palestinian young men threw stones at
Israeli army vehicles near the refugee camp, adding that the soldiers responded
with opening fire at them.
ˇˇˇˇMeanwhile, Israel Radio reported that an Israeli army unit arrested on
Monday morning a Palestinian militant, who is a member of Palestinian leader
Yasser Arafat's Fatah movement.
ˇˇˇˇThe radio said that Mohamed Ommer is on Israeli army's wanted list and he
was accused by Israel of being involved in carrying outattacks against Israelis.
